Operates as a fully participating and effective team member of a production line within the scope of the Standard Operating Procedures (SOP’s) required of this position. Monitors the performance and work flow of the production line in one or more functions in the following areas: safety, housekeeping, productivity, quality, profitability, and customer satisfaction.
Essential Responsibilities:
Operates at least one major piece of equipment on any of the packaging lines.
Conducts minor Preventive Maintenance’s (lubrication, cleaning, inspections and adjustments)
Assist Mechanics/Line Technicians with preforming Plan Maintenance
Perform all the daily basic safety checks and observations, quality checks, checklists, and housekeeping
Clear equipment jams
Ensure compliance to the recycling process of empty component boxes
Utilizes computer interface panels to operate the equipment
Maintain equipment and perform washouts and sanitizations
Adheres to the requirements of the SOP’s and GMP’s
Wear appropriate Personal Protective Equipment and adheres to all safety procedures as documented in the Job Safety Analysis (JSA)
Report safety hazards, quality and production issues to supervision immediately
Participates in all job related safety training
